Output d338e227562fee8439ac060dbb95ebf89b3dec102ac1204941ef756ed1e88571:0

value
11374226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ea97a975e5da6abeaf47132b840b1fa07aa2dca OP_EQUAL
address
3QuYasFPC47s7GFpQ4WbFT4vrgQUwyDVEU
transaction
d338e227562fee8439ac060dbb95ebf89b3dec102ac1204941ef756ed1e88571
spent
true